All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/pafi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Beverly Telfer Source: Democratic Watchman & Centre Democrat, Bellefonte Daniel S Pletcher 07/18/1836 - 04/22/1899 04/28/1899 - Daniel S. PLETCHER who died at his home in Flemington Sat. w as a native of this county. He was born near Howard, July 18, 1836 and h is early childhood was spent near that place. In 1862 he became interest ed in the woolen factory at Mill Hall and afterwards secured an interest in the woolen factory on Spring Creek, Centre Co. He remained in that bu siness until the close of the war, when he taught school for several year s near Howard. Afterwards he moved to his father's farm near Howard and in 1878 removed to his father-in-laws farm near Flemington. In 1890 he t ook possession of the property he lately occupied in Flemington. Member Mennonite Church, his father having been a minister in that church. He i s survived by wife and children: Prof Benjamin F of the faculty of Lock Haven Normal, Miss Nancy W at home, and George W. of Lamar, brother and s ister Joseph of Blanchard, Mrs. Anna PETERS and Sarah PLETCHER of Howard and Mrs. Leah WETZLER of Milesburg. In 1894 he suffered a slight stroke of paralysis and has not enjoyed good health since. Sat evening he went to the stable for some wood and later Mrs. PLETCHER went out and found hi m dead. Funeral was held Tuesday afternoon.
